This error occurs only for searches on IBM FileNet P8 systems that are configured with IBM Content Search Services. Vulnerability Details CVEID: CVE-2015-0146 DESCRIPTION: IBM Content Collector for Email could allow a local attacker to obtain sensitive information, caused by improper handling of a search query. By using some specific query operator, an attacker could exploit this vulnerability to obtain access to documents that the logged on user is not authorized to access. CVSS Base Score: 2.1 CVSS Temporal Score: See http://xforce.iss.net/xforce/xfdb/100761 for the current score CVSS Environmental Score*: Undefined CVSS Vector: (AV:L/AC:L/Au:N/C:P/I:N/A:N) Affected Products and Versions IBM Content Collector 3.0 IBM Content Collector 4.0 Remediation/Fixes Product VRMF Remediation/First Fix IBM Content Collector 3.0.0.6 Apply Interim Fix 3.0.0.6-ICC-Server-IF001, targeted to be available from Fix Central March 2015 IBM Content Collector 4.0.0.3 Apply Interim Fix 4.0.0.3-ICC-Server-IF001, available from Fix Central Workarounds and Mitigations None Get Notified about Future Security Bulletins Subscribe to My Notifications to be notified of important product support alerts like this.
